What is Crossbrowse?

Crossbrowse is software application developed by CLARALABSOFTWARE. It is most commonly found on computers running Windows 7 with nearly 51.92% of installations running this operating system. Crossbrowse's installer is typically 291.00 MB in size and installs around 23 files. The most common release is 39.6.2171.95 with 63.50% of all installations currently using this version.

Crossbrowse is most popular in the United States with 33.33% of installations residing in this country.

Crossbrowse adds 1 scheduled task to the Windows Task Scheduler launching the program at randomly scheduled times.
